Someone probably already said this but…

We think of genius as the ability to dream up something never seen before. But originality is overrated.

What matters more is reacting and responding and refining and adjusting and tweaking and struggling and sweating and polishing and finishing and delivering and making a difference.

AHA! is orgasmic, sure. But now the hard work begins.
